#954e57 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#954e57 is composed of 58.4% red, 30.6%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.7% magenta, 41.6%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 352.4 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 44.5%. #954e57 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cae with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#954e57 color description : Dark moderate red.

#954e57 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#954e57 has RGB values of R:149, G:78,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.42,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9784919.

Shades and Tints of #954e57

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070404 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#954e57

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727171 is the less saturated color, while #db0823 is the most saturated one.
